Hikes & Blooms: Dean's Woods Wildflower Hike
Experience: Dean’s Woods is a 25-acre jewel of biodiversity in South Knoxville owned by the University of Tennessee. The Woods are on steep hillsides above Spring Creek about a mile south of the UT Medical Center. We will descend about 250 feet over a course of about half a mile along a tributary of Spring Creek, then turn west across the tributary (easy step-over) to walk just above Spring Creek and below a hillside adorned with bloodroot, Virginia bluebells, Trillium (4 or 5 species), larkspur, Dutchman’s breeches, squirrel corn, and other vernal flora. A white morph of Virginia bluebells is particularly interesting!
Location: 3101 Germantown Ln, Knoxville, TN 37920
Please note: parking is limited (carpool with friends, if possible), and there are no restroom facilities on site.
Capacity: 15 Guests, Registration Required
